Position

Attorney, managing partner, admitted to the Supreme Court. Peter Lambert advises Danish and international companies on media law, intellectual property law, marketing law, company and contracting law, and he is a board director of various companies. Peter Lambert has extensive experience in litigation and arbitration proceedings, and Legal500 and Which lawyer? have recommended him in the areas of media, entertainment and intellectual property law. Co-author of the book Personlighedsret (Personality Rights).

Career

Appointed partner at Lassen Ricard 1992; tutor in property law at the University of Copenhagen 1991-1996.

Languages

Danish, English, German, Swedish and Norwegian.

Education

Admitted to the bar 1991, admitted to the Supreme Court 1998; certified arbitrator 2007.

Denmark > Dispute resolution

Lassen Ricard handles major litigation and arbitration work as well as ad hoc mediation, and is particularly adept at copyright and media disputes. Peter Lambert is frequently appointed as arbitrator, and has appeared before the Supreme Court and CJEU. Lambert co-heads the practice with Henrik Schütze and Jørgen Bek Weiss Hansen; Schütze appears before international arbitration tribunals involving offshore projects, as well as before the Copyright License Tribunal, while Weiss Hansen has extensive experience in technology-related disputes.

Lassen Ricard remains a go-to firm in the Danish market for high-profile work spanning IP, technology, copyright and media law on behalf of domestic and international clients. The group is well-known for its representation of television broadcasters and television production companies. Terese Foged heads the team and focuses on online copyright issues. Key litigator Peter Lambert is frequently engaged on contentious matters before the Court of Appeal, especially those concerning freedom of expression in the media. Managing partner Henrik Schütze is an IP and competition expert, who has a strong track record in litigation and arbitration, including cases before the Copyright License Tribunal and the CJEU. Pre-eminent international arbitrator Steen Lassen is another important point of contact within the department, whilst Kristina Blichfeldt Lautrup is a specialist in all aspects of IP law, particularly copyright with a focus on the acquisition and exploitation of rights by TV stations.
